Tag: Cpanel

gem没有find,当我刚刚安装它

我正在创build一个Ruby脚本,它从Excel工作表读取数据,并将其数据放在MySQL数据库中。 我写了它,并安装了必要的gem。 但是,当我尝试通过我的cPanel主机运行它,我得到以下错误: Array ( [0] => /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:31:in `gem_original_require': no such file to load — ruby-mysql (LoadError) [1] => from /usr/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:31:in `require' [2] => from ../ruby/InsertarFaltantesExcel.rb:2 ) ruby代码: require 'rubygems' require 'ruby-mysql' require 'spreadsheet' #load './spreadsheet.rb' con = Mysql.connect('xx', 'xx', 'xx','xx') ARGV = "–help" if ARGV.empty? workbook = Spreadsheet.open(ARGV[0]) sheet = workbook.worksheet(0) sheet.each do |row| […]

而不是生成.xls文件我得到.php文件在服务器端

我使用下面的头文件来使用PHP从数据库MySQL生成excel文件 header("Content-type: application/octet-stream"); header("Content-Type: application/vnd-ms-excel"); header("Content-disposition: attachments;filename=xxx.xls"); 在本地输出是xxx.xls这是正确的文件,但在服务器端我越来越xxx.php文件(我正在使用一个cpanel帐户的ftp)家伙请帮助我的解决scheme